A pie is a baked food typically composed of a pastry shell that can be filled with fruit, custard, cream, meat, or other ingredients. It is often covered with a pastry crust when consisting of fruit filling, though pies made of pumpkin or custard are more typically topped simply with whipped cream.

Pie in Humor[]

The "pie in the face" gag has been around since the days of Vaudeville. The Keystone Kops were credited with bringing it to the big screen. The "art" of the pie fight was later amplified in 1927 with Laurel and Hardy's short film The Battle of the Century. Monty Python, Charlie Chaplin, Bugs Bunny, The Three Stooges, Dick Van Dyke, Carl Reiner, and Mel Brooks have all used pie gags in their productions. The Muppets have used and adapted this joke on numerous occasions. Pies used on The Muppet Show for such gags are made from Crazy Foam, a children's bath product far easier to clean off of a puppet's fur and fleece than custard or fruit.[1]

Other Uses in Comedy[]

  • The Muppet Movie: Fozzie crashes his car into a billboard advertising for Aunt Amy's Custard Pies. The pie from the billboard goes flying onto Doc Hopper’s car. Oddly enough, the billboard's designers thought it fitting to use a real, giant pie in its construction.
  • In Muppet*Vision 3D, Fozzie demonstrates to Kermit his remote controlled flying banana cream pie. When the remote control breaks, the pie hits Fozzie. Kermit says it is terrible, which Fozzie agrees, by adding, "Needs more sugar."
  • A Movie Mania parody of The Godfather has Fozzino Bearzini asking the Frogfather to take revenge on Statler and Waldorf. The Frogfather has a hitman deliver two pies to their faces.
  • In a deleted scene from It's a Very Merry Muppet Christmas Movie, Fozzie tells a joke with a punchline that involves hitting himself in the face with two pies.
  • In a pie gag unique to the Muppets' sensibilities, the viral video “Cårven Der Pümpkîn” has The Swedish Chef prepare pumpkin pie with a bazooka.
  • Time Piece: Don Sahlin gets a pie in the face.
  • Cat Cora unexpectedly participates in the "Muppets Y Games" Pie Catching Contest in The Muppets Kitchen with Cat Cora's episode Game Day, before involuntarily participating in the Rats' Pie Eating Final, "to be licked clean in minutes."
  • Wilkins Coffee: Wontkins gets a pie in the face in a commercial for Wilkins Coffee, Kraml Dairy, Faygo Strawberry, Jomar Instant and Frank's Orange Nectar. Wontkins also got a pie in the face by Wilkins when he asked "Is it hard to do?" with Wilkins responding "No! It's easy as pie!" in a commercial for Standard Oil of Ohio for their jackpot winners list (named Sohio in the commercials), and he got a Strawberry Shortcake in the face as well.
  • The Animal Show: In “Pelican & Flamingo”, Yves St. La Roache shows how he eats a pie and gets cream on his face after he shoved his mouth into the pie.
  • During the opening number of the 2016 Macy's Thanksgiving Day Parade, the Swedish Chef hits a turkey with a pumpkin pie.
